3.9 Air supply and flue
3.9.1 Introduction
Warning
The installation should be carried out by an authorised installation engineer,
in compliance with general and local regulations (1.3 "Regulations").
The BFM 30, 50 and 80 differ from the BFM 100 and 120 in how the air supply
and chimney flue are connected.
3.9.2 Installing chimney flue components for BFM 30, 50, 80
The BFM-appliances are approved for installation types C13 and C33. The
instruction manual describes these types. For a more detailed explanation,
please contact your supplier or the manufacturer.
Note
We prescribe the use of a concentric roof or wall flue terminal, exclusively of
a type approved for the appliance.
You must fulfil the following requirements:
The maximum permissible length of chimney pipe (A+B+C) is 7 metres.
The maximum permissible number of 45° or 90° bends is 2.
If you are using a horizontal pipe, you must mount it with a minimum run-off
of 5 mm per running metre of pipe towards the appliance!
Make sure that the chimney discharges into an area approved for this type
of appliance.
